get out;take out;break out;extraction;pop ;
He took a can of beer from the fridge.
他从冰箱里取出一罐啤酒。
Bob took his savings out of the bank to buy a bicycle.
鲍勃从银行取出存款去买自行车.
A doctor used a probe to remove metal fragments from a wound.
医生用探针将伤口中的金属碎片取出.
A year ago he had a blood clot removed from his brain.
他脑内的血块一年前被取出了.
She reached into the wardrobe and extracted another tracksuit.
她伸手又从衣橱里取出一件运动服。
I took a coin out of my purse and gave it to the child.
我从钱包取出一枚硬币给那个小孩。
As the equipment was unpacked, I led Lee around the overgrown garden.
取出设备后,我带着李在花草蔓生的花园里转了一圈。
They removed a clot from his brain.
他们从他的大脑里取出了血块。
I got a bottle of my best malt out of the sideboard.
我从餐具柜里取出一瓶自己收藏的最好的麦芽威士忌。
He brought out the fiddle, its varnish cracked and blistered.
他取出了小提琴,它表面的清漆已出现裂缝,还起了浮泡。
Remove the bowl from the ice and stir in the cream.
从冰里把碗取出,搅入奶油。
I drew out my savings before the summer holidays began.
暑假开始之前,我取出存款.
Dad took a pin and pinned the flower to her coat.
爸爸取出一枚别针,将花别在她的外衣上.
With trembling fingers, he removed the camera from his pocket.
他手指哆嗦着从口袋里取出相机.
an operation to remove glass that was embedded in his leg
取出扎入他腿部玻璃的手术
